The GrassmarketWith its mix of residents, shops, restaurants and bars, the Grassmarket is a lively and unique place in the city centre. The proposed plans for the Grassmarket aim to make the most of the area for everyone using it while enhancing its historic charm. The £5.1 million programme of improvement work is underway and due to be complete this Autumn. RJ McLeod has been appointed by the City of Edinburgh Council and Scottish Enterprise to deliver this exciting project.
